For the 2026-27 school year, there is 1 public school serving 385 students in Soleil Academy Charter School District. This district's average test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in California.
Public School in Soleil Academy Charter School District have an average math proficiency score of 12% (versus the California public school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public school average of 80%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$14,639 in this school district is less than the state median of $26,022. The school district revenue/student has declined by 13%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,351 is less than the state median of $22,604. The school district spending/student has declined by 19% over four school years.
